#412b4d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#412b4d is composed of 25.5% red, 16.9%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.6% cyan, 44.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 278.8 degrees, a saturation of 28.3% and a lightness of 23.5%. #412b4d color hex could be obtained by blending #82569a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#412b4d color description : Very dark desaturated violet.
#412b4d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#412b4d has RGB values of R:65, G:43,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 4270925.
